About this title:
Deadly sharpshooter Sylux has finally caught up with renowned bounty hunter Samus Aran! After an unexpected accident in the wake of their clash, Samus finds herself transported to Viewros—a mysterious planet once inhabited by an ancient race. Now she must explore this planet, all while battling the strange creatures that inhabit it, to find her way home.
Scan your surroundings for clues, make the most of your equipment and weapons, and use Samus's newfound psychic abilities—and her technologically advanced bike, the Vi-O-La—to traverse and explore the environment. Operate mechanisms, control your charge beam, and more—you'll need every tool at your disposal to survive and escape Viewros!
Play with mouse controls, enhanced visuals, and two different display modes—only on the Nintendo Switch 2 system
Aim with a Joy-Con 2 controller as a mouse! The Metroid Prime 4: Beyond – Nintendo Switch 2 Edition game also features enhanced resolution, framerate, and load times.
Two display modes let you choose how to experience the adventure. Enjoy more detail in Quality Mode, which runs at 60 frames per second in 4k while docked and in 1080p while in handheld, or prioritize super-smooth action with a higher frame rate in Performance Mode, which runs at 120 frames per second in 1080p while docked and 720p in while in handheld. Both choices are HDR compatible.

I borrowed it from my local library and I just couldn't get past 2 hours played. I forced myself to play through the "tutorial" part to see if it got better and it didn't. It felt like a Xbox / PS2 era linear shooter. I ended up returning the game earlier than the due date to the library.
For $30 and if you want to try it, I'd so go for it, you can always resell it for that much. If you're on the older side who played the heck out of first person shooters since the Halo/Time Splitters/CoD/Medal of Honor days, the combat will be very bland and boring.
It doesn't reinvent the genre like Titanfall 2, nor does the atmosphere or story make the boring gameplay worth slugging through.
